AGARTALA, Nov 11 (TIWN): With a big blow for China, Japan’s deal with India for high speed train may beat China’s economy as in whole India no country offers trades like India.
Prime Minister Narendra Modi meeting his counterpart Shinzo Abe in Tokyo on Friday, talked about a 980-billion-rupee ($15 billion) rail linking Mumbai and Ahmedabad, roughly the distance from Paris to London.
This will link Japan with India with 5 years of deal.
“The ‘Rail Wars’ between China and Japan are a battle for influence in the region that is way more important than just sales and profits,” said Jeff Kingston, director of Asian studies at Temple University’s Japan campus.
He added, “Modi would prefer to play one off the other and see what he can get for India, but geostrategically his government is leaning towards the U.S. and Japan.”
